class A {
public :
voidEventKillTimer () const { Print ( 1 ); }
void h() { EventKillTimer (); }
};
voidOnStart ()
{
A a;
a.h(); //ничего не выводится в журнал
}
#define F1( function, op ) \
template < typename T> \
void function( T& t, T delta ) { t op delta; }
#define F2( function, op ) F1( function ##ccc, op )
F2( bbb, += )
voidOnStart ()
{
int a = 2 ;
bbbccc( a, 3 );
// bbb+=Print ( a );
}
bbcccc(...) 함수 대신 처음 3개 문자의 자동 대체에서 다음과 같이 - 컴파일러는 bbb+=(...)를 찾습니다.
모두를 환영합니다! 친애하는 개발자 여러분, Win 8을 실행하는 태블릿 플랫폼에서 MT5 + MetaEditor를 사용하여 느낀 점을 공유하고 싶습니다. 저는 특히 Windows 8에서 정식 버전의 터미널과 편집기를 사용할 수 있도록 태블릿을 선택했습니다. . 일반적으로 모든 것이 잘 작동합니다. :) "고문"도 거래하고 편집할 수 있습니다. 그러나 태블릿에서 사용하는 맥락에서 고려하지 않은 것처럼 보이는 여러 가지 분명한 점이 있습니다. 터미널부터 시작하겠습니다. 인터페이스는 손가락으로 찌르기에는 너무 작지만 여전히 가능합니다. 그러나 그래픽 개체(예: 추세선)를 구성하는 것은 정말 힘든 일입니다. 글쎄, 터미널은 내가 선을 늘리고 내 손가락으로 차트를 스크롤하지 않으려는 것을 이해하고 싶지 않습니다. :) 일반적으로 이 부분에서 상황은 끔찍하며 마우스 없이는 할 수 없습니다. 마우스의 경우 MT에서 편리하고 빠른 기능들이 마우스 오른쪽 버튼에 많이 설정되어 있는데, 타블렛은 오른손의 오른쪽 손가락으로 찌르는 것을 이해하지 못합니다. :)) 이러한 기능의 대부분은 드롭다운 메뉴에서 사용할 수 있지만 이 액세스 방법은 작업 속도를 크게 줄입니다. 차트에서 불필요한 개체를 제거하는 것은 매우 간단한 작업입니다. 차트 에서 개체 선택 도 가능합니다. 예를 들어 "촛불"에 손가락을 찔러 넣으면 날짜/시간 및 OHLC가 터미널 하단에 표시되지만 양초 자체는 어떤 식으로든 강조 표시되지 않습니다. 음, 즉 지금 실제로 보고 있는 "촛불"의 매개변수에 대한 완전한 확실성은 없습니다. 그림이 일반적으로 작다는 점을 감안할 때(11인치 화면에서도) 문제는 매우 관련이 있습니다. "십자선"으로 전환하려는 시도는 아무 것도 하지 않습니다. 화면을 "포킹"하는 즉시 터미널은 일반 커서 모드로 다시 전환됩니다. 다음 단계는 스케일링입니다. 그것은 "반대로" 당신에게 효과가 있습니다. 손가락을 쥐어짜는 동작에서는 그래프가 확대되고 늘리는 동작에서는 압축됩니다. 이것은 모든 사람이 이미 전화 및 기타 유사한 장치에 익숙한 태블릿 및 기타 "터치" 논리와 분명히 모순됩니다. 메타에디터에 따르면 가장 큰 불편은 코드 창에서 손가락으로 스크롤이 되지 않는다는 점! 여러분, Microsoft의 메모장도 이 작업을 수행할 수 있습니다. :) 그래서, 작업할 것이 있습니다. "태블릿" 방향이 귀하에게 우선 순위가 아님을 이해합니다. 그러나 세상이 터치와 음성 입력을 선호하는 일반적인 키보드와 마우스에서 점점 더 멀어지고 있다고 믿습니다. 미래를 내다봐, 세상을 어떻게 보나? 이제 약간의 변화를 시작할 때가 되었습니까? :) 감사합니다!
8인치 태블릿이 있는데 인터페이스를 확대하지도 않고 100% 확대/축소를 사용합니다. 마우스 대신 TouchMousePointer라는 멋진 프로그램이 있습니다. TouchMousePointer Manager가 아니라 TouchMousePointer입니다. Windows 8.1 태블릿에서 잘 작동하며 MetatRader 및 MetaEditir 인터페이스로 작업할 때 이 가상 마우스를 사용합니다. 이 프로그램은 무료이며 제조업체의 웹사이트에서 다운로드해야 합니다.
예, 구독의 경우 그것이 무엇을 의미하는지 알려주지 않습니까?
구독한 사람, 구독 금액이 예약된 후 세 가지 옵션이 있습니다.
1. 구독 기간이 종료되었습니다 - 자금이 귀하에게 이체되었습니다.
2. 구독하지 않은 사람 - 자금이 귀하에게 이체되었습니다.
3. 신호 방송을 취소했습니다. 자금이 가입자에게 반환되었습니다.
구독한 사람, 구독 금액이 예약된 후 세 가지 옵션이 있습니다.
1. 구독 기간이 종료되었습니다 - 자금이 귀하에게 이체되었습니다.
2. 구독하지 않은 사람 - 자금이 귀하에게 이체되었습니다.
3. 신호 방송을 취소했습니다. 자금이 가입자에게 반환되었습니다.
전송이 취소되지 않았습니다.
처음 두 가지 옵션은 잘 모르겠지만 자금이 계정에 입금되지 않았습니다. 첫 번째 옵션이 제외되어 구독을 종료할 수 없습니다.
전송이 취소되지 않았습니다.
처음 두 가지 옵션은 잘 모르겠지만 자금이 계정에 입금되지 않았습니다. 첫 번째 옵션이 제외되어 구독을 종료할 수 없습니다.
자금은 구독 기간(월)이 종료되면 계정에 적립되며, 구독을 취소하면 즉시 수령되며, 방송을 중단하면 절대 수령되지 않습니다.
OnChartEvent() 에 속하는 차트 속성 CHART_PRICE_MIN 및 CHART_PRICE_MAX 업데이트 시 MetaTrader 4에서 오류를 수정하십시오 .
마우스 휠로 차트를 스크롤하거나 키보드 버튼을 사용하면 차트 속성 CHART_PRICE_MIN 및 CHART_PRICE_MAX 값이 업데이트되지 않습니다.
또는 지연으로 업데이트되어 표시기가 차트의 현재 상태에 대한 잘못된 정보를 수신합니다.
지정된 속성은 차트에 추가 이벤트가 있는 경우에만 true 값을 취합니다.
지정된 속성 업데이트에 대한 사용자 지정 이벤트 는 적합하지 않습니다.
오류를 보여주는 코드는 첨부 파일에 있습니다.
오류를 보려면 마우스나 키보드를 사용하여 그래프를 스크롤하면 됩니다.
그런 다음 화면 왼쪽 모서리에 표시되는 속성 값을 관찰하면서 화면을 마우스로 클릭하거나 키보드에서 Enter 키를 누릅니다.
차트의 가격 척도는 어떤 식으로든 변경되지 않지만 표시된 속성 CHART_PRICE_MIN 및 CHART_PRICE_MAX는 값을 변경합니다.
서비스 데스크 요청 #1133064.
컴파일 오류 , 빌드 1036
빌드 1014에서 이전에 오류 없이 컴파일됨그리고 빌드 1036의 이전 게시물 실행 오류 관련
A:: EventKillTimer() 대신 :: EventKillTimer () 호출
빌드 1014 로그 - 예상대로 "1"
확연히 다른 (!)
오른쪽에 ##일 때 컴파일 오류
bbcccc(...) 함수 대신 처음 3개 문자의 자동 대체에서 다음과 같이 - 컴파일러는 bbb+=(...)를 찾습니다.
이전에 유사한 오류 https://www.mql5.com/ru/forum/1111/page1241#comment_1127887 가 #1085568 요청에 의해 수정되었습니다.
C++에서 유사한 예제가 오류 없이 컴파일됩니다.
친애하는 개발자 여러분, Win 8을 실행하는 태블릿 플랫폼에서 MT5 + MetaEditor를 사용하여 느낀 점을 공유하고 싶습니다. 저는 특히 Windows 8에서 정식 버전의 터미널과 편집기를 사용할 수 있도록 태블릿을 선택했습니다. .
일반적으로 모든 것이 잘 작동합니다. :) "고문"도 거래하고 편집할 수 있습니다. 그러나 태블릿에서 사용하는 맥락에서 고려하지 않은 것처럼 보이는 여러 가지 분명한 점이 있습니다. 터미널부터 시작하겠습니다. 인터페이스는 손가락으로 찌르기에는 너무 작지만 여전히 가능합니다. 그러나 그래픽 개체(예: 추세선)를 구성하는 것은 정말 힘든 일입니다. 글쎄, 터미널은 내가 선을 늘리고 내 손가락으로 차트를 스크롤하지 않으려는 것을 이해하고 싶지 않습니다. :) 일반적으로 이 부분에서 상황은 끔찍하며 마우스 없이는 할 수 없습니다. 마우스의 경우 MT에서 편리하고 빠른 기능들이 마우스 오른쪽 버튼에 많이 설정되어 있는데, 타블렛은 오른손의 오른쪽 손가락으로 찌르는 것을 이해하지 못합니다. :)) 이러한 기능의 대부분은 드롭다운 메뉴에서 사용할 수 있지만 이 액세스 방법은 작업 속도를 크게 줄입니다. 차트에서 불필요한 개체를 제거하는 것은 매우 간단한 작업입니다. 차트 에서 개체 선택 도 가능합니다. 예를 들어 "촛불"에 손가락을 찔러 넣으면 날짜/시간 및 OHLC가 터미널 하단에 표시되지만 양초 자체는 어떤 식으로든 강조 표시되지 않습니다. 음, 즉 지금 실제로 보고 있는 "촛불"의 매개변수에 대한 완전한 확실성은 없습니다. 그림이 일반적으로 작다는 점을 감안할 때(11인치 화면에서도) 문제는 매우 관련이 있습니다. "십자선"으로 전환하려는 시도는 아무 것도 하지 않습니다. 화면을 "포킹"하는 즉시 터미널은 일반 커서 모드로 다시 전환됩니다.
다음 단계는 스케일링입니다. 그것은 "반대로" 당신에게 효과가 있습니다. 손가락을 쥐어짜는 동작에서는 그래프가 확대되고 늘리는 동작에서는 압축됩니다. 이것은 모든 사람이 이미 전화 및 기타 유사한 장치에 익숙한 태블릿 및 기타 "터치" 논리와 분명히 모순됩니다.
메타에디터에 따르면 가장 큰 불편은 코드 창에서 손가락으로 스크롤이 되지 않는다는 점! 여러분, Microsoft의 메모장도 이 작업을 수행할 수 있습니다. :) 그래서, 작업할 것이 있습니다.
"태블릿" 방향이 귀하에게 우선 순위가 아님을 이해합니다. 그러나 세상이 터치와 음성 입력을 선호하는 일반적인 키보드와 마우스에서 점점 더 멀어지고 있다고 믿습니다. 미래를 내다봐, 세상을 어떻게 보나? 이제 약간의 변화를 시작할 때가 되었습니까? :)
감사합니다!
...